Astitchaday very kindly agreed to switch with me, and this is my month to be queen. I am so excited that I am posting a day early. I picked a HST block as well, and this one is called Sailing Ships.
Tutorial Below:
tuto
I am planning to put the blocks together to make a welcome quilt for my baby boy (I am due with my first on Halloween).
Please choose fun and colorful fabrics for the sails and the boat, and keep the background white. If you don't have white fabric, any low-volume/white-on-white fabrics are good too. Please use the same size as the tutorial suggests. Below is the concept quilt.
Please let me know if any clarifications are needed. Thanks to all of you in advance!
Quick question - you want white instead of a blue for the water correct?
es, I want white as all background, not doing the sky/water thing like the tutorial suggests.
